Current Features:
- 15 Weapons which gradually unlock as you get on with the carnage!
- 9 Unique perks (all level and stack up), which allow you to develop your character as you play!
- 8 Smashing power-ups to help you with the crowd control!
- 5 Different environments for your enjoyment!
- Large variety of zombie types and zombie skins!
- Global and local high scores will tell you how you stack up against your friends and the world!
- Survival mode - stay alive as long as you can! - Everyone is infected with zombie disease, that includes you ! But worry not, military comes with a rescue, collect air-dropped antidote every time you start deteriorating and you will be fine! (that is, as long as you shoot the zombies trying to eat you ;) )
- Explosive barrels - because... REASONS!!!
- Forward rendering with beautiful MSAA!
- Smooth Locomotion - NO TELEPORTATION - If you are sensitive to motion sickness, this game MAY NOT BE a good idea FOR YOU.
- Smooth or Snap Turn - It's your choice!
- VR support, with motion controllers. Seated, standing or room scale. Play as you please.
- Steam Stats and Achievements - Who wouldn't like a badge for killing 10000 Zombies??

How to Play:
You start in "Menu" area. We avoid using classic graphic user interface as we believe it doesn't work well in VR.
Instead you will find objects which can be interacted with, within the scene:
- Guns - You will find weapon pick-ups scattered around the maps. Red weapon avatar means weapon is locked, blue means unlocked. Number under the avatar indicates the score needed to unlock the weapon. When you are within pickup range (you need to walk over it), you will see blue particles raising from the base of the pickup. Press the grip button on your controller to pick the weapon (you can have a gun in each hand)

- Settings tent - Five quality levels can be activated here, each represented by number of blue bars. Red "nuke" item resets your level unlocks. Press grip button on your controller to activate desired option. Additional options allow you to adjust game controls to your liking (HMD/Controller walking direction, Snap/Smooth Turn setting, together with sensitivity adjustment). Easy mode has now been added if you prefer more casual experience.

- Level selection - A blue or red mark followed by a miniature of a map. Blue light means level is unlocked and playable, red means level is locked. To unlock level, you must achieve score of 30000 or more in previous level. To load the level, walk into the middle of the miniature and press the grip button on your controller.

- Level Up - Once you kill some zombies, you will be granted with a selection of perks, simply walk over the perk of your choice and you will be granted an ability/increase in stats.

- Power-Ups - Some zombies will drop temporary power-ups upon death. Walk over them to collect them. Those will help you in your struggle against the horde!

- Leaderboards - Those tombstones show how you stack up, on each level, against your friends and globally.
- To exit the game, simply walk close to the EXIT on the "Menu" level and press grip button on your controller.

Watch my video here: https://youtu.be/gL4XrTJgPeY Played on the Rift S. Graphics are the pixel block type which I'm not a huge fan of, however it is sharp and colourful. Still look great for what it is. Audio is on the low side for the weapon and zombies sounds. The bass just isn't there. The gameplay is really fun and addictive. I found myself playing for hours and hours. I was only meant to be on the game for an hour or two. There is 5 maps, tons of weapons to unlock and power ups that drop on kills. The amount of zombie types is epic and the amount of them on the map at one time is really impressive considering the Rift S averaged a steady 79.9 fps the whole time I played. (2080ti/9900K). Weapons types are varied in how they fire, the sound, the recoils, the type of projectile and some have elemental effects. Really cool fun game. I recommend this game for sure.2 found this helpful
